There are 3 one-digit numbers: 3, 5, 7.
There are 15 two-digit numbers: 33, 35, 37, 43, 45, 47, 53, 55, 57, 63, 65, 67, 73, 75, 77.
There are 30 3-digit numbers, from 333 to 477. The leading digit must be 3 or 4; the trailing digit must be 3, 5, or 7; and the middle digit can be any of the 5 digits, for a total of 2×5×3 = 30 possible 3-digit numbers. (That is, 300 or 400 can be added to any of the 15 2-digit numbers.)
Using the given digits, 3+15+30 = 48 odd numbers less than 500 can be written.
